23. Keep certain things closed

You can save a lot of energy — and dollars — by keeping things closed. What things? Well, doors. Windows. Curtains. Fireplace dampers. If you leave your damper open, hot air can be escaping through your chimney, causing your heating system to work harder unnecessarily. If you’re enjoying some fresh air from a window without realizing that your heating system is running, you’re wasting energy. Curtains closed at night can keep more heat in your house, too, while opening them during the day will make your home bright while letting in more warm sunlight.
